Synopsis

"Founded in 1946 by Sir Ove Nyquist Arup and with offices in 37 countries worldwide, Arup has become one of the most progressive creative forces behind many of today's most innovative designs in the built environment, including the Sydney Opera House, the Centre Pompidou in Paris, London's 'Gherkin' and Millennium Bridge and the Manchester Aquatic Centre." Solutions for a Modern City: Arup in Beijing explores the major projects undertaken in Beijing by this influential firm of designers, engineers, planners and business consultants. With China's economic growth and rise in population, their holding of the Olympics and investment in the projects has had a significant impact on Beijing and the wider country as a whole. Following Beijing's appointment as host city for the 2008 Olympic Games, Arup has had a significant influence on the astonishing architectural development occurring in Beijing - and across China.
